About the player
Syshchenko's first appearance in the Russian Premier League came on 19 April 2025, away to Dynamo Makhachkala. He played the full 90 minutes and Orenburg won 2–1.
He had arrived at Orenburg as a free agent in July 2023 and was handed his professional debut for Orenburg-2 on 23 July, within days of signing. The 2024 season in the Second League, Division B brought him two goals — a defender contributing at the other end of the pitch.
Born in Donetsk, he started out at DFL Podolsk before joining the Chertanovo academy, where he stayed from 2016 to 2020. What followed was a run of short stops: a spell at Vityaz Podolsk in August 2020, then FShM Moscow from that October until the summer of 2022, then a season in the youth and reserve set-up at Torpedo Moscow.
In August 2025 Orenburg sent him out on loan to Chernomorets Novorossiysk for the 2025/26 season. He has since made ten appearances in the First League and two in the Russian Cup. He is yet to be called up by a Russian national side at any level, and has won no titles or individual awards.
